Welcome aboard! You're inheriting the feed validator for Murmurcast. It checks podcast RSS for broken enclosures, bad durations, and missing artwork. Main quirk: the duration parser chokes on HH:MM:SS with leading zeros stripped — known issue, ticket's open. Tests live in validator/spec. Everything else you need, including the weird edge cases, is on the internal page here.

wiki page, bawig-yawep: https://jenkins.nelvrotech.local/ticket/build/projects/view/view/pages/view/a285c2b5588ad4f337d9b5f2

Runbook: Snacklane restock planner stalls. Symptom: route generation hangs past 02:00. First check the Pellworth depot feed; a stale inventory snapshot blocks the solver. Restart the planner pod, then confirm machine counts against yesterday's run. If the hang recurs, the solver timeout is usually misset after a redeploy. Verify the running pod against the expected values listed below.

service settings:
druwyn:
  log_level: debug
  metrics_host: metrics.druwyn.tolvaqlabs.internal
  pool_size: 32

## Runbook: Report Export Timezone Drift

All Ledgerline report exports are generated in UTC and converted at render time using the requester's stored locale. If a customer reports off-by-one-day totals, verify the converter pod is pulling the current tzdata bundle from the Ashmont config service — stale bundles after a DST change are the usual culprit. Fetching the bundle requires authenticating to Ashmont; the service key is:

gateway credential: zpat7_wu4aBVX

Subject: Locked case — Vexler test units

Dispatch: the locked case of Vexler T-9 test devices is staged at the Harrowgate annex, shelf B. Case stays sealed; no inspection en route. Courier from Mirefield Transit collects at 14:00 sharp. Sign the chain-of-custody slip before release and keep the duplicate. The confidential hand-over instruction for the courier follows below.

dispatch memo: the sorius tamius courier leaves the praeth ledger at gate 4873 under passcode 928014